The cheapest way to get from Fuengirola to Valladolid is to bus which costs €40 - €120 and takes 10h 24m.
The fastest way to get from Fuengirola to Valladolid is to fly and train which takes 4h 23m and costs €50 - €210.
No, there is no direct bus from Fuengirola to Valladolid. However, there are services departing from Fuengirola and arriving at Valladolid via Estación Sur de Autobuses.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 10h 24m.
No, there is no direct train from Fuengirola to Valladolid. However, there are services departing from Fuengirola and arriving at Valladolid via Malaga Maria Zambrano, Madrid-Atocha Cercanías and Madrid Chamartín.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 20m.
The distance between Fuengirola and Valladolid is 730 km. The road distance is 717.3 km.
The best way to get from Fuengirola to Valladolid without a car is to train which takes 5h 20m and costs €60 - €200.
It takes approximately 5h 20m to get from Fuengirola to Valladolid, including transfers.
Fuengirola to Valladolid bus services, operated by Interbus, depart from Fuengirola station.
Fuengirola to Valladolid train services, operated by Renfe AVE, depart from Malaga Maria Zambrano station.
The best way to get from Fuengirola to Valladolid is to train which takes 5h 20m and costs €60 - €200.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s €40 - €120 and takes 10h 24m.
